Output 30069b52fc62591c0a6a295f6c9017e24c1a40f39c2bde59c0af11f75a3f3d70:0

value
17598727
script pubkey
OP_HASH160 OP_PUSHBYTES_20 31b45c30ad03554e0408794441f7dd865e189e8e OP_EQUAL
address
36Dq6aqEH3F8RaxEny76J9zCZMUpGrPaGD
transaction
30069b52fc62591c0a6a295f6c9017e24c1a40f39c2bde59c0af11f75a3f3d70
spent
true